Board awards athletic training contract to Mt. Hood Chiropractic Clinic for two high schools

Gresham-Barlow School District Board of Directors · June 4, 2026

Summary

The board approved a contract to provide licensed athletic trainers at each high school, awarding Mt. Hood Chiropractic Clinic a contract not to exceed $200,000 per year. Contract terms discussed included an 11-month employee per school and preventative and emergency care benefits.

Administrative staff recommended awarding contracts for licensed athletic trainers so each high school has dedicated coverage. Dr. Sara Deboy said proposals were received for trainer services and that the recommended vendor has worked with Sam Barlow High School for years. She told trustees the contracts cover an 11-month employee for each school and attend athletic events, trainings and summer camps; she confirmed proposals were about $95,000 per school.

The board moved to award the contract for two GBSD licensed athletic trainers (one at each high school) to Mt. Hood Chiropractic Clinic in an amount not to exceed $200,000 per year (Motion 95). Trustees discussed whether the budgeted amounts are expected to be spent each year and whether contracting trainers provides insurance and emergency-response benefits to protect students during athletic activities; Dr. Deboy confirmed that trainers have responded to emergencies and provided preventative care that reduces repetitive-use injuries.

The motion carried unanimously.
